Electro-Mechanical and Mechatronics Technologists and Technicians Salary

in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ater, FL

In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ater, FL, elect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technicians earn $64,930 at the median, or about $31.22 an hour. The range runs from $48K at the entry level to $110K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 100.89), that's roughly $64,357 in pur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,977/month, about 43.8% of take-home, which is tight.

What this looks like in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ater

Pay for elect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technicians in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ater runs about 12% below the U.S. median of $74K. The catch: housing math doesn't keep up. A 2-bedroom at the HUD median rents for $1,977/month, which is 43.9% of the median worker's take-home, past the 30% guideline most planners use. Cost of living (RPP 100.89) is near the national average, so spending patterns here track the typical American budget fairly closely. That combination, below-market pay with high housing costs, makes this a financially demanding market for elect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technicianss.

Frequently asked questions

Can a elect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technician afford a 2BR apartment alone in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ater?

It’s a stretch — at the median salary of $65K, rent takes 43.9% of take-home pay. A 2-bedroom at the HUD Fair Market Rent runs $1,977/month. The 30% guideline puts the comfortable ceiling at roughly $1,400/month in rent — so roommates or a 1-bedroom would ease the math significantly.

What’s the entry-level salary for elect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technicians in Tampa-St. Petersburg-Clearwater?

The 10th-percentile wage — what new electro-mechanical and mechatronics technologists and technicians typically earn — is $48K/year. Take-home on that works out to about $2,903/month. At HUD’s $1,977/month FMR, rent would take 68% of that take-home — above the 30% guideline, so a 1-bedroom or shared housing is likely necessary starting out.
